"Naptime" by Elizabeth Verdick is a charming picture book that captures the routine of toddlers who resist napping. The story follows a group of playful little animals who engage in various fun activities, all while cleverly avoiding their necessary rest. As the tale unfolds, readers see the animals’ exploratory adventures and playful antics, contrasted with the soothing call of nap time. With gentle rhymes and vibrant illustrations, the book emphasizes the importance of rest and encourages young readers to embrace naptime as a delightful part of their day, blending fun and relaxation seamlessly. Elizabeth Verdick has written more than thirty books for toddlers to teens. She collaborated with Marc Rosenthal on Small Walt , which Kirkus Reviews called "reminiscent of Virginia Burton's classics" in a starred review; its sequel, Small Walt and Mo the Tow ; and Bike & Trike . She is a graduate of the Hamline University MFA and lives in Woodbury, Minnesota. Learn more at ElizabethVerdick. com.
